Road cycling around Gauchin-Verloingt offers a network of routes through the rolling terrain of the Pas-de-Calais region. The landscape is characterized by agricultural fields, small villages, and occasional wooded sections, providing varied scenery for road cyclists. Elevations are generally moderate, with some routes featuring sustained climbs and descents. The area provides a mix of open roads and paths connecting historical points of interest.

This lake is an old quarry with a depth of 3 to 11 meters and an area of 2 hectares. Here you can fish for carp, trout, pike and other species, or simply relax on the shore and admire the view.

The city concentrates a significant number of economic activities and services: commerce, crafts, etc. The Saint-Paul parish church with its unusual architecture does not go unnoticed. At the beginning of the 20th century, Saint-Pol and the Ternois remained outside the industrial revolution. Only the textile industry and a few agri-food industries are present.

The ornate town hall, built of brick and stone, dates from the 16th century. It was once the palace of Mary of Hungary, the sister of Charles V. The central loggia depicts Philip IV of Spain and Isabella of Bourbon, surrounded by the Seven Virtues. The loggia (bay window) dates from the time when the palace was converted into a town hall (1629); The roof was added in 1702. The mayor can address the people from here. The belfry is on the UNESCO world heritage list

The Dungeon of Bours, a 14th century fortified house listed as a Historic Monument since 1965.

Yes, Gauchin-Verloingt offers several easy road cycling routes perfect for beginners. One popular option is Les Pierres Blanches - Le Donjon Loop, an easy 21.1-mile (34.0 km) path featuring open landscapes.
For those seeking longer rides, the region provides several routes that extend for significant distances. A notable long-distance option is the Hesdin and Donjon de Bours — St-Pol-sur-Ternoise loop, which covers 58.6 miles (94.3 km) and connects historic towns.
Yes, advanced cyclists can find more challenging routes with greater elevation gain and distance. The St Pol sur Ternoise – Beautiful forest trail loop from Saint-Pol-sur-Ternoise is a difficult 71.1-mile (114.5 km) route with significant climbing, perfect for experienced riders.
Road cycling around Gauchin-Verloingt is characterized by rolling agricultural landscapes, small village roads, and occasional forested stretches. You'll experience varied scenery, from open fields to more secluded wooded sections, often connecting historical points of interest.
Yes, many of the road cycling routes in the area are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ish in the same location. For example, the St Pol sur Ternoise – Town of Hesdin loop from Saint-Pol-sur-Ternoise is a 38.6-mile (62.1 km) circular trail.
